YABWAL (Yet Another Best/Worst Airports List) from Skytrax: www.worldairportawards.com/Awards_2007/Airport2007.htm

The winners:
1  Hong Kong Int'l Airport
2  Seoul Incheon Airport
2  Singapore Changi Airport
4  Munich Airport
5  Kuala Lumpur Int'l Airport
6  Zurich Airport
7  Amsterdam Schiphol Airport
8  Vancouver  Int'l Airport
9  Kansai Int'l Airport
10 Madrid Barajas Airport


They also have category specific 'winers' at www.worldairportawards.com/Awards_2007/Regional.htm covering things like 'best duty free shopping' (Singapore), 'cleanest washrooms' (Seoul) and 'immigration service' (Zürich!)

IHT reports on some of the losers, but I could not find them on the official site.

ROME: As we sat for an hour waiting to deplane at Leonardo da Vinci Airport from a short-haul flight this year, the pilot got on the public address system. "Sorry," he intoned. "Everybody knows this is one of Europe's worst airports."
...
Charles de Gaulle outside Paris came in a close second. Leonardo da Vinci at Fiumicino, near Rome, and the Frankfurt airport won honorable, or should I say dishonorable, mentions.
